Armenian FM calls on G-20 to press Azerbaijan to end "inhumane siege"  of Nagorno-Karabakh

ArmInfo. On January 12, Foreign Minister of Armenia Ararat Mirzoyan made remarks at the Voice of the South Virtual Summit held within the framework of the  presidency of India in the G-20. In his remarks, Minister Mirzoyan  particularly noted:

"First, I would like to congratulate India for assuming the G-20  presidency and express our gratitude for the invitation to the Voice  of the South Virtual Summit.

"Last month in New York, I witnessed India's leadership in promoting  unity and progress among UN member-states on the need to work  together to address the challenges that all of our people face, as  well as to uphold the United Nations Charter and its core principles.  It is gratifying to see that India with its vital democracy and  dynamic economy is making rapid progress in many areas and we  appreciate India's stabilizing activities in these times of global  turmoil.

"In a world where threats and challenges continue to grow and  tendencies of exclusion continue to rise, we need to explore new ways  and channels for inclusive partnerships to mitigate the negative  trends and tap into the enormous potential of the Global South. In  that sense, the priorities of the Indian presidency in G- 20 - from  green development to technological transformation, from inclusive and  resilient growth to women-led development and many others - are  prerequisites for a free, open world that is connected, that is  prosperous, and that is safe.

"One of the priorities for creating a conducive environment for the  development of the countries and peoples of the Global South should  be connectivity. As a landlocked developing country, Armenia is a  long-standing advocate of promoting inclusive and equitable regional  and cross-border connectivity in our region and beyond, which would  unlock the trade and transit potential of the South Caucasus.  Efficient cooperation between the landlocked and transit countries  and unblocking of all regional transport communications is key to  removing political barriers to the free movement of people, goods and  services, particularly, in times of global recession and in terms of  realization of the economic and social rights of all peoples.

"In this regard, we are interested in advancing cooperation within  the framework of North-South connectivity, as well as the Persian  Gulf - the Black Sea international transport corridor. Armenia  considers India's potential and prospective role for these projects  as quite significant.

"As we speak about connectivity and free movement of people, for more  than a month already the entire world has witnessed a flagrant  violation of these principles: under made-up ecological concerns, a  group of Azerbaijani government agents has been blocking the Lachin  corridor - the only lifeline connecting Nagorno-Karabakh to Armenia  and to the rest of the world. By discrediting the global  environmental agenda and violating the right to free movement,  Azerbaijan keeps hostage 120,000 Armenians of "Nagorno-Karabakh,  including 30,000 kids and several thousands of disabled persons.  Because of the Azerbaijani unlawful blockade, the people of  Nagorno-Karabakh today face a humanitarian catastrophe.  There is an  acute shortage of essential goods, food and medicine. The danger of  malnutrition, especially child malnutrition is tangible. Hundreds of  families left on different sides of the Azerbaijani blockade remain  separated.

"In this situation, we highly appreciate the unequivocal calls by the  international community and particularly by the majority of the UN  Security Council members during the urgent meeting of the UN SC held  on December 20, 2022, to end the blockade and ensure access to  Nagorno-Karabakh for international organizations.

"However, the continuous provocations and aggressive actions of  Azerbaijan have come to demonstrate that the absence of strong and  appropriate accountability measures only encourages Azerbaijan to  continue testing the determination and willingness of the  international community to take action. Currently, concrete pressure  on Azerbaijan from our international partners, including G-20  members, is needed with the aim of ending the inhumane siege of the  people of Nagorno-Karabakh and returning to the negotiation table.

"We also consider it necessary to deploy an international  fact-finding mission to Nagorno-Karabakh and the Lachin Corridor to  assess the humanitarian situation on the ground, as well as to ensure  unhindered humanitarian access to Nagorno-Karabakh for relevant UN  bodies."
